Leicester Friends of Muscular Dystrophy

Leicester Friends of Muscular Dystrophy is a registered charity in England & Wales working in general charitable purposes, the advancement of health or saving of lives, based in Leicester.

Quick answer

Leicester Friends of Muscular Dystrophy is a registered charity (number 517908) on the Charity Commission for England and Wales register, so it is a legitimate, regulator-overseen organisation. It is registered for: general charitable purposes; the advancement of health or saving of lives. Its latest reported income was £36 (year ending 2014-05-31). What the charity does

To provide our members an improved quality of life by taking our disabled and elderly members on outings.
